Mill Volvo has extended a contract with Gateshead-based The Protector Group to install state-of-the-art security monitoring systems after the company generated cost savings of almost £500,000 at dealerships across the North East.

The intelligent CCTV systems, which have already been installed at Mill Volvo sites in Newcastle, Sunderland and Stockton, offer a hugely cost-effective way for companies to ensure the security of their premises outside business hours, effectively removing the need for 24 hour manned guarding.

"Mill approached us to devise a bespoke system that can protect all external areas of the dealership, while also reducing cost outlay," said Chris Cunningham, Chief Executive of The Protector Group. "Advances in technology in recent years mean that we can now offer state-of-the-art equipment in packages that are affordable for most SMEs in the North East."

The system, which is now being rolled out at Mill Volvo in Harrogate, will save the motor retailer around £500,000 over five years, a substantial benefit in the current challenging financial climate. The cameras automatically detect movement and track anyone entering the site, alerting personnel at The Protector Group's monitoring centre who can decide whether police intervention is required.

"Our vehicles represent our single largest asset, so it's vital that we provide effective and tangible security at all our sites," said Bill Ward, Managing Director of Mill Volvo, who led a management buy-out of the long-established business in 2008. "We selected Protector Group for its strong reputation in the industry and the state of the art technology on offer, which has been tailored to the layout of each dealership."

As well as listening to what is being said, the monitoring team can also use built-in speakers to communicate with the individuals spotted by the camera, a facility that can also be used as a promotional tool if the person is a potential customer looking at the vehicles on display.

The Protector Group offers a full range of integrated security solutions from CCTV installation and monitoring to fire detection, manned guarding and event stewarding.  The company was founded in 1994 by John Harvey and is chaired by Lord Stevens, the former Commissioner of the Metropolitan Police.
